The massive viral surge of this particular cap on social media platforms like TikTok, Reddit, and X occurred throughout late 2025 and into 2026, driven by the explosive plot developments of Severance Season 2. Audiences were captivated by the dramatic revelation that Helena Eagan had been posing as her innie, Helly R., to infiltrate and spy on the rebellious Macrodata Refinement department, a storyline that culminated in Irving B. uncovering her true identity. Fans quickly began creating memes, video essays dissecting Britt Lower’s Emmy-winning performance, and jokingly pledging allegiance to the cold, manipulative Eagan heiress. This “Helena infiltration” frenzy inspired a wave of dark corporate humor across the internet, making this bold, text-driven cap a must-have piece of fan merchandise that represents the ultimate, ironic submission to Lumon’s corporate hegemony.
